components/drivers/include/drivers/encoder.h

@@ -0,0 +1,65 @@
+/*
+ * Copyright (c) 2006-2018, RT-Thread Development Team
+ *
+ * SPDX-License-Identifier: Apache-2.0
+ *
+ * Change Logs:
+ * Date           Author       Notes
+ * 2019-08-08     balanceTWK   the first version
+ */
+
+#ifndef __ENCODER_H__
+#define __ENCODER_H__
+
+#include <rtthread.h>
+#include <rtdevice.h>
+
+#ifdef __cplusplus
+extern "C" {
+#endif
+
+/* encoder control command */
+typedef enum
+{
+    ENCODER_INFO_GET = 0x01,        /* get a encoder feature information */
+    ENCODER_SWITCH_ON,              /* switch on encoder */
+    ENCODER_SWITCH_OFF,             /* switch off encoder */
+    ENCODER_COUNT_CLEAR,            /* clear encoder count */
+} rt_encoder_ctrl_t;
+
+/* encoder type */
+typedef enum
+{
+    SINGLE_PHASE_ENCODER = 0x01,    /* single phase encoder */
+    AB_PHASE_ENCODER                /* two phase encoder */
+} rt_encoder_type_t;
+
+struct rt_encoder_device;
+
+struct rt_encoder_ops
+{
+    rt_err_t (*init)(struct rt_encoder_device *encoder);
+    rt_int32_t (*get_count)(struct rt_encoder_device *encoder);
+    rt_err_t (*control)(struct rt_encoder_device *encoder, rt_uint32_t cmd, void *args);
+};
+
+/* Encoder feature information */
+struct rt_encoder_info
+{
+    rt_encoder_type_t type;    /* the type of encoder */
+};
+
+typedef struct rt_encoder_device
+{
+    struct rt_device parent;
+    const struct rt_encoder_ops *ops;
+    const struct rt_encoder_info *info;
+} rt_encoder_t;
+
+rt_err_t rt_device_encoder_register(rt_encoder_t *encoder, const char *name, void *user_data);
+
+#ifdef __cplusplus
+}
+#endif
+
+#endif /* __ENCODER_H__ */

components/drivers/misc/encoder.c

@@ -0,0 +1,135 @@
+/*
+ * Copyright (c) 2006-2018, RT-Thread Development Team
+ *
+ * SPDX-License-Identifier: Apache-2.0
+ *
+ * Change Logs:
+ * Date           Author       Notes
+ * 2019-08-08     balanceTWK   the first version
+ */
+
+#include <rtthread.h>
+#include <rtdevice.h>
+
+static rt_err_t rt_encoder_init(struct rt_device *dev)
+{
+    rt_encoder_t *encoder;
+
+    encoder = (rt_encoder_t *)dev;
+    if (encoder->ops->init)
+    {
+        return encoder->ops->init(encoder);
+    }
+    else
+    {
+        return -RT_ENOSYS;
+    }
+}
+
+static rt_err_t rt_encoder_open(struct rt_device *dev, rt_uint16_t oflag)
+{
+    rt_encoder_t *encoder;
+
+    encoder = (rt_encoder_t *)dev;
+    if (encoder->ops->control)
+    {
+        return encoder->ops->control(encoder, ENCODER_SWITCH_ON, RT_NULL);
+    }
+    else
+    {
+        return -RT_ENOSYS;
+    }
+}
+
+static rt_err_t rt_encoder_close(struct rt_device *dev)
+{
+    rt_encoder_t *encoder;
+
+    encoder = (rt_encoder_t *)dev;
+    if (encoder->ops->control)
+    {
+        return encoder->ops->control(encoder, ENCODER_SWITCH_OFF, RT_NULL);
+    }
+    else
+    {
+        return -RT_ENOSYS;
+    }
+}
+
+static rt_size_t rt_encoder_read(struct rt_device *dev, rt_off_t pos, void *buffer, rt_size_t size)
+{
+    rt_encoder_t *encoder;
+
+    encoder = (rt_encoder_t *)dev;
+    if (encoder->ops->get_count)
+    {
+        *(rt_int32_t *)buffer = encoder->ops->get_count(encoder);
+    }
+    return 1;
+}
+
+static rt_err_t rt_encoder_control(struct rt_device *dev, int cmd, void *args)
+{
+    rt_err_t result;
+    rt_encoder_t *encoder;
+
+    result = RT_EOK;
+    encoder = (rt_encoder_t *)dev;
+    switch (cmd)
+    {
+    case ENCODER_INFO_GET:
+        *(struct rt_encoder_info *)args = *encoder->info;
+        break;
+    case ENCODER_SWITCH_ON:
+    case ENCODER_SWITCH_OFF:
+    case ENCODER_COUNT_CLEAR:
+        result = encoder->ops->control(encoder, cmd, args);
+        break;
+    default:
+        result = -RT_ENOSYS;
+        break;
+    }
+
+    return result;
+}
+
+#ifdef RT_USING_DEVICE_OPS
+const static struct rt_device_ops encoder_ops =
+{
+    rt_encoder_init,
+    rt_encoder_open,
+    rt_encoder_close,
+    rt_encoder_read,
+    RT_NULL,
+    rt_encoder_control
+};
+#endif
+
+rt_err_t rt_device_encoder_register(rt_encoder_t *encoder, const char *name, void *user_data)
+{
+    struct rt_device *device;
+
+    RT_ASSERT(encoder != RT_NULL);
+    RT_ASSERT(encoder->ops != RT_NULL);
+    RT_ASSERT(encoder->info != RT_NULL);
+
+    device = &(encoder->parent);
+
+    device->type        = RT_Device_Class_Miscellaneous;
+    device->rx_indicate = RT_NULL;
+    device->tx_complete = RT_NULL;
+
+#ifdef RT_USING_DEVICE_OPS
+    device->ops         = &encoder_ops;
+#else
+    device->init        = rt_encoder_init;
+    device->open        = rt_encoder_open;
+    device->close       = rt_encoder_close;
+    device->read        = rt_encoder_read;
+    device->write       = RT_NULL;
+    device->control     = rt_encoder_control;
+#endif
+    device->user_data   = user_data;
+
+    return rt_device_register(device, name, RT_DEVICE_FLAG_RDONLY | RT_DEVICE_FLAG_STANDALONE);
+}
